From d5acde5ce41c15578f54d5c060a0119bcc6cbe64 Mon Sep 17 00:00:00 2001 From: Alex Grozav Date: Wed, 21 Aug 2024 15:46:36 +0300 Subject: [PATCH] fix(editor): Stop telemetry from triggering when initializing workflow in new canvas (no-changelog) (#10492) --- .../src/composables/useCanvasOperations.ts | 14 ++++++++++---- packages/editor-ui/src/views/NodeView.v2.vue | 2 +- 2 files changed, 11 insertions(+), 5 deletions(-) diff --git a/packages/editor-ui/src/composables/useCanvasOperations.ts b/packages/editor-ui/src/composables/useCanvasOperations.ts index 11e40f39b3..650fccbe9a 100644 --- a/packages/editor-ui/src/composables/useCanvasOperations.ts +++ b/packages/editor-ui/src/composables/useCanvasOperations.ts @@ -105,6 +105,7 @@ type AddNodeOptions = { openNDV?: boolean; trackHistory?: boolean; isAutoAdd?: boolean; + telemetry?: boolean; }; export function useCanvasOperations({ router }: { router: ReturnType }) { @@ -434,6 +435,7 @@ export function useCanvasOperations({ router }: { router: ReturnType